Ohad Ben-Cohen7d3002c2011-11-10 11:32:26 +020053/**
54 * struct iommu_ops - iommu ops and capabilities
55 * @domain_init: init iommu domain
56 * @domain_destroy: destroy iommu domain
57 * @attach_dev: attach device to an iommu domain
58 * @detach_dev: detach device from an iommu domain
59 * @map: map a physically contiguous memory region to an iommu domain
60 * @unmap: unmap a physically contiguous memory region from an iommu domain
61 * @iova_to_phys: translate iova to physical address
62 * @domain_has_cap: domain capabilities query
63 * @commit: commit iommu domain
Alex Williamsond72e31c2012-05-30 14:18:53 -060064 * @add_device: add device to iommu grouping
65 * @remove_device: remove device from iommu grouping
Ohad Ben-Cohen7d3002c2011-11-10 11:32:26 +020066 * @pgsize_bitmap: bitmap of supported page sizes
67 */
Joerg Roedel4a77a6c2008-11-26 17:02:33 +010068struct iommu_ops {
69 int (*domain_init)(struct iommu_domain *domain);
70 void (*domain_destroy)(struct iommu_domain *domain);
71 int (*attach_dev)(struct iommu_domain *domain, struct device *dev);
72 void (*detach_dev)(struct iommu_domain *domain, struct device *dev);
Joerg Roedel67651782010-01-21 16:32:27 +010073 int (*map)(struct iommu_domain *domain, unsigned long iova,
Ohad Ben-Cohen50090652011-11-10 11:32:25 +020074 phys_addr_t paddr, size_t size, int prot);
75 size_t (*unmap)(struct iommu_domain *domain, unsigned long iova,
76 size_t size);
Joerg Roedel4a77a6c2008-11-26 17:02:33 +010077 phys_addr_t (*iova_to_phys)(struct iommu_domain *domain,
78 unsigned long iova);
Sheng Yangdbb9fd82009-03-18 15:33:06 +080079 int (*domain_has_cap)(struct iommu_domain *domain,
80 unsigned long cap);
Alex Williamsond72e31c2012-05-30 14:18:53 -060081 int (*add_device)(struct device *dev);
82 void (*remove_device)(struct device *dev);
Ohad Ben-Cohen7d3002c2011-11-10 11:32:26 +020083 unsigned long pgsize_bitmap;
Joerg Roedel4a77a6c2008-11-26 17:02:33 +010084};

135/**
136 * report_iommu_fault() - report about an IOMMU fault to the IOMMU framework
137 * @domain: the iommu domain where the fault has happened
138 * @dev: the device where the fault has happened
139 * @iova: the faulting address
140 * @flags: mmu fault flags (e.g. IOMMU_FAULT_READ/IOMMU_FAULT_WRITE/...)
141 *
142 * This function should be called by the low-level IOMMU implementations
143 * whenever IOMMU faults happen, to allow high-level users, that are
144 * interested in such events, to know about them.
145 *
146 * This event may be useful for several possible use cases:
147 * - mere logging of the event
148 * - dynamic TLB/PTE loading
149 * - if restarting of the faulting device is required
150 *
151 * Returns 0 on success and an appropriate error code otherwise (if dynamic
152 * PTE/TLB loading will one day be supported, implementations will be able
153 * to tell whether it succeeded or not according to this return value).
Ohad Ben-Cohen0ed6d2d2011-09-27 07:36:40 -0400154 *
155 * Specifically, -ENOSYS is returned if a fault handler isn't installed
156 * (though fault handlers can also return -ENOSYS, in case they want to
157 * elicit the default behavior of the IOMMU drivers).
Ohad Ben-Cohen4f3f8d92011-09-13 15:25:23 -0400158 */
159static inline int report_iommu_fault(struct iommu_domain *domain,
160 struct device *dev, unsigned long iova, int flags)
161{
Ohad Ben-Cohen0ed6d2d2011-09-27 07:36:40 -0400162 int ret = -ENOSYS;
Ohad Ben-Cohen4f3f8d92011-09-13 15:25:23 -0400163
164 /*
165 * if upper layers showed interest and installed a fault handler,
166 * invoke it.
167 */
168 if (domain->handler)
Ohad Ben-Cohen77ca2332012-05-21 20:20:05 +0300169 ret = domain->handler(domain, dev, iova, flags,
170 domain->handler_token);
Ohad Ben-Cohen4f3f8d92011-09-13 15:25:23 -0400171
172 return ret;
173}
